I sold my A Class Mercedes through them last October. It's a bit of a faff getting the photos exactly right but it was worth it. Motorway are really good with communication with you and you don't have to accept the offer from the highest bidder when it goes to auction if you don't want to. We sold to a dealer who then came to inspect the car was as the photos showed and they sent the money. Once that was in our account he drove the car away.
